4.2.1.47
GDP-mannose 4,6-dehydratase.
based on mapping to UniProt O60547
GDP-alpha-D-mannose = GDP-4-dehydro-alpha-D-rhamnose + H(2)O.
-!- Forms the first step in the biosynthesis of GDP-alpha-D-rhamnose and GDP-alpha-L-fucose. -!- In Aneurinibacillus thermoaerophilus L420-91T, this enzyme acts as a bifunctional enzyme, catalyzing the above reaction as well as the reaction catalyzed by EC 1.1.1.281.
